A trio of journalists who have a track record of documenting police abuse at political conventions were stopped and searched during the early morning hours in Minneapolis. Police took their video equipment, cell phones, hard drive and notes about protests planned for next week’s Republican National Convention.
No charges have been filed against the three, according to Mineapolis police spokesman Sgt. William Palmer.
